Summary

Glasgow has stepped in to host the 2026 Commonwealth Games after the Australian state of Victoria withdrew due to high costs. The Games will feature a reduced schedule with 10 sports and a budget of £160 million, significantly lower than previous editions. While the event provided opportunities for many athletes, including Josh Kerr and Emmanuel Eseme, doubts remain about the long-term viability and appeal of the Commonwealth Games, with attendance affected by the absence of several star athletes. Ahmedabad is set to host the centenary edition in four years, with plans for an expanded program of 15 to 17 sports. Despite interest in future bids, including from New Zealand for 2034, the Games face challenges in securing funding and drawing athletes moving forward.
